Syrian leadership must keep country’s interest supreme, says Ihsanoglu

Observer Report

Saturday, July 21, 2012 - Jeddah—Following the bloody events which took place in Syria and the continued violence and blood-shed in the country, the Secretary General of the Organization of Islamic Cooperation (OIC), Professor Ekmeleddin Ihsanoglu invited once again the Syrian leadership to learn from experience and place the interests of Syria and the Syrian people above all other considerations.

He also emphasized that the preservation of the country’s highest interest requires the leadership to make sacrifices if it is to avoid that Syria slide towards a civil war, with all the dangers and threats it may have on peace and security in the entire region.
